Traditional bioburden testing methods are too slow for effective process monitoring and product release, with plate and membrane filtration methods taking days for results. With the Sievers Soleil Rapid Bioburden Analyzer, you can finally get results in <45 minutes, with data correlating to plate counts. The Soleil is a first of its kind Rapid Microbiological Method (RMM) that uses unique reagents, viability stains, and high throughput flow cytometry to distinguish between viable cells and abiotic particles.

Features & Benefits
Obtain near real-time bioburden data that correlates to plate counts
Less than 45-minute total time to result (TTR) for the first sample, and even faster for subsequent samples
Make fast decisions about the manufacturing process to reduce risk and increase cost savings
Release products with confidence and remove the bioburden testing bottleneck
Monitor contamination control processes within water systems, cleaning validation, environmental monitoring, raw materials, and in-process samples
Reduce costly waste such as discarded product and process inefficiencies
Perform testing in the lab or at-line throughout manufacturing (can be easily transported to different locations!)
Easily perform testing with only three pipetting steps (operator hands-on time <5 minutes per sample)
Simplified, high throughput testing for sample volumes 20-100 mL
Detect viable cell counts from Gram-negative bacteria, Gram-positive bacteria, yeast, and mold
Distinguish between viable cells and abiotic particles using proprietary fluorescent stains and high-throughput flow cytometry to ensure accuracy and sensitivity
Measure not only water, but also complex samples including drug substances, culture media, plastics, and more

Operating Specifications | |
|---|---|
Range | <10 biotics/100 mL - 10,000 biotics/100 mL |
Sample Type | Discrete grab sample |
Display Readout | Biotics/100 mL |
Calibration | Typically stable for 12 months |
| Analysis Time | < 45 minute Total Time to Result (TTR) |
Sample Temperature | 35-39 °C (95-102.2 °F) |
Ambient Temperature | 17-30°C (63-86 °F) |
Sample Pressure | N/A |
Instrument Sample Flow Rate | 8 mL/min |
Analyzer Specifications | |
Outputs | USB port, Ethernet TCP/IP |
Display | 14' Laptop touchscreen (1920x1080) |
Power | 100-240 V~, 50-60 Hz, 165 VA |
Fuses | Qty 2; T 5A 250 VAC Replace with same type and size fuse Size 5x20 mm appliance inlet |
Laser (Class 1) | Wavelength: 488 nm Max Power: 135 mW |
| Dimensions | Width: 48.3 cm (19 in) Depth: 43.2 cm (17 in) Height (without laptop): 43.2 cm (17 in) |
Weight | 18.1 kg (40lb) |
| Enclosure Rating | IP30 |
Safety Certifications | ETL, CE, UKCA, FCC, CSA 22.2 |
Environment | |
| Maximum Relative Humidity | 0-85%, non-condensing |
| Maximum Altitude | 3,000 m (9,800 ft.) |
| Pollution Degree | 2 |
